#fadf11 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fadf11 is composed of 98% red, 87.5%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.8% magenta, 93.2%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 53 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 52.4%. #fadf11 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ff22 with #f5bf00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

Shades and Tints of #fadf11

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0a00 is the darkest color, while #fffef8 is the lightest one.
